AI Summary

  • Expands the immunization registry to include both adults and children, not just children, while maintaining its voluntary nature
  • Adds health data exchanges operating under federal HIPAA guidelines as an authorized recipient of registry information
  • Revises the removal process to require information be removed from the registry only upon written request from an individual or parent/guardian
  • Clarifies that intermediate care facilities for people with intellectual disabilities are authorized to receive registry information for individuals in their care
  • Maintains confidentiality protections with misdemeanor penalties and $100 civil liability per violation for unauthorized disclosure

Legislative Description

Amends existing law to revise terminology, to provide for both adults and children in the immunization registry, to provide for a health data exchange in disclosure of information, to revise a provision relating to removal of information from the registry and to revise a provision relating to disclosure of confidential information.
